Xiao Sun is a scholar working on Molecular Biology, Biomedical Engineering and Analytical Chemistry. According to data from OpenAlex, Xiao Sun has authored 113 papers receiving a total of 2.2k indexed citations (citations by other indexed papers that have themselves been cited), including 36 papers in Molecular Biology, 22 papers in Biomedical Engineering and 16 papers in Analytical Chemistry. Recurrent topics in Xiao Sun's work include Chromatography in Natural Products (14 papers), Biofuel production and bioconversion (14 papers) and Pharmacological Effects of Natural Compounds (9 papers). Xiao Sun is often cited by papers focused on Chromatography in Natural Products (14 papers), Biofuel production and bioconversion (14 papers) and Pharmacological Effects of Natural Compounds (9 papers). Xiao Sun collaborates with scholars based in China, United States and United Kingdom. Xiao Sun's co-authors include Hasan K. Atiyeh, Hailin Zhang, João Arthur Antonângelo, Ralph S. Tanner, Raymond L. Huhnke, Bo Hu, Ajay Kumar, Mingwei Xing, Mengxing Li and Jun Zhou and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Journal of the American Chemical Society and Nature Communications.
